Title: Thomas C Sedergran: Innovator in Sulfonamide Preparation
Introduction
Thomas C Sedergran is a notable inventor based in Englishtown, NJ (US). He has made significant contributions to the field of chemistry, particularly in the preparation of sulfonamides. With a total of 5 patents to his name, Sedergran's work has had a lasting impact on the industry.
Latest Patents
One of Sedergran's latest patents is a process to prepare sulfonamides. This process involves reacting an aniline with a sulfonating agent at elevated temperatures, utilizing a catalytic amount of either an amide or a high boiling tertiary amine. Additionally, he has developed processes for preparing intermediates useful in the preparation of pyranyl cyanoguanidine derivatives, showcasing his innovative approach to chemical synthesis.
Career Highlights
Throughout his career, Sedergran has worked with prominent companies such as E.R. Squibb & Sons, Inc. and FMC Corporation. His experience in these organizations has allowed him to refine his skills and contribute to various projects in the pharmaceutical and chemical industries.
Collaborations
Sedergran has collaborated with notable colleagues, including Jollie D Godfrey, Jr. and Richard H Mueller. These partnerships have further enriched his work and expanded the scope of his inventions.
